Few joys match getting a new puppy. A furry bundle of energy trots into your life and turns quiet rooms into playgrounds. Yet all that cuteness brings a big job. Listen more about the biological reality of raising puppies.

You are not just feeding a pet; you are shaping a family member. This episode gives you a simple, week-by-week path to raise a happy, well-adjusted dog, starting from the very first car ride home.

This episode walks you through the vital first weeks of getting a new puppy. It covers how to puppy-proof your home, pick the right gear, set up a safe zone, and handle the first vet visit.

You’ll also learn kind ways to start potty training, simple crate games, and early social skills, all while building a bond that turns a nervous little ball of fur into your confident best friend.
